Disposable chop sticks are one of my favorite tools. I whittle the ends for particular uses, one is for pushing patches through the barrel, one for pushing out the take-down pin on a Sig P290, and one for cleaning slide channels.

I also always use gloves, which is more often ridiculed than discussed. I am using vinyl now because solvents eat disposable latex. They are, however, slippery and I'm watching locally for higher grade latex.

As for solvents I'm rather basic, FP-10 and a wire brush.
